在数字化时代,网站已经成为企业和个人展示自我、传递信息的重要平台。掌握Web前端技术,能够让你轻松打造出个性鲜明、功能丰富的网站。本文将带你从入门到实战,一步步学习Web前端,让你成为网站制作的行家里手。

第一章:Web前端基础入门

1.1 Web前端概述

Web前端,顾名思义,是用户在浏览器中看到并与之交互的界面。它包括HTML、CSS和JavaScript三种技术。HTML负责网页的结构,CSS负责网页的样式,JavaScript负责网页的行为。

1.2 学习Web前端工具

学习Web前端,需要掌握一些常用的工具,如:

  • 浏览器:Chrome、Firefox等
  • 代码编辑器:Sublime Text、Visual Studio Code等
  • 预处理器:Less、Sass等
  • 版本控制工具:Git

1.3 HTML基础

HTML是网页结构的基石,掌握HTML标签和属性是学习Web前端的第一步。

  • 标签:如<div><p><a>
  • 属性:如classidstyle

1.4 CSS基础

CSS负责网页的样式,通过选择器、属性和值来定义网页的样式。

  • 选择器:如id选择器类选择器标签选择器
  • 属性:如colorfont-sizemargin

1.5 JavaScript基础

JavaScript负责网页的行为,通过事件、函数和对象来实现网页的动态效果。

  • 事件:如clickmouseoverkeydown
  • 函数:如functionsetTimeoutMath.random
  • 对象:如ArrayStringDate

第二章:实战项目,提升技能

2.1 制作个人博客

通过制作个人博客,可以让你熟练掌握HTML、CSS和JavaScript,同时锻炼你的设计能力和编程能力。

  • 功能:文章发布、评论、分类、搜索等
  • 技术:HTML、CSS、JavaScript、MySQL等

2.2 制作电商网站

电商网站是Web前端技术的综合运用,通过制作电商网站,可以让你深入了解前端工程化和性能优化。

  • 功能:商品展示、购物车、订单管理、支付等
  • 技术:HTML、CSS、JavaScript、Node.js、MySQL等

2.3 制作响应式网站

随着移动设备的普及,响应式网站成为趋势。通过制作响应式网站,可以让你掌握媒体查询、Flex布局等技术。

  • 功能:适应不同屏幕尺寸的网页布局
  • 技术:HTML、CSS、JavaScript、Bootstrap等

第三章:进阶学习,拓展视野

3.1 前端框架与库

前端框架和库可以简化开发流程,提高开发效率。

  • 框架:如React、Vue、Angular等
  • :如jQuery、Lodash等

3.2 前端工程化

前端工程化可以提高代码质量、优化性能、提升开发效率。

  • 工具:如Webpack、Gulp等
  • 规范:如ES6、CSS规范等

3.3 前端性能优化

前端性能优化可以提升用户体验,降低服务器压力。

  • 技术:如懒加载、代码分割、缓存等

第四章:总结与展望

通过学习Web前端,你可以轻松打造出个性化网站,为企业和个人提供更好的展示平台。随着技术的不断发展,Web前端领域将会有更多新的技术和应用出现。让我们保持学习的热情,不断提升自己的技能,为我国互联网事业贡献自己的力量。